Construction of our hurricane safe cat shelter is moving along nicely. Thanks to a generous donor, the foundation and the steel building kit are completely paid for. We are almost finished with the outside of the cat shelter. There is just some minor trim work left to do before we will have to raise more funds before being able to do anything else.

Our next step is to obtain donations of building supplies for the windows and the interior walls and everything needed to complete construction inside our cat shelter. We have a list of needed supplies, which include, but are not limited to the following:

190 – 2 x 4 x 8’s
50 – 2 x 4 x 12‘s
90 sheets of 4 x 8 sheet rock
Screws; Nail gun nails
Sheet rock mud, and Sheet rock tape
Tile or epoxy paint for 720 sq. ft.
3 interior doors and door frames
1 toilet, wall flush mount
4 windows
1 small sink
4 ceiling fans
3 or 4 a/c and heat window units; or 1 Central 2 Ton Unit
Refrigerator
16 circuit fuse box, wire, outlets, lights, switches, etc.
Metal cabinets that lock for supplies
Sturdy Industrial strength storage shelves for pet food storage
Washable wall panels
Floor sealant; Ceramic tiles
Phone lines, phone jacks, phone with 2 lines
Exterior door for back of building
Fence, posts, gates, etc. for fencing in dog yards
Concrete Stepping Stones to make sidewalk
